Weather Information Server Capabilities
This capability allows users to fetch current weather conditions by making API calls to the AccuWeather API, utilizing a structured request format that includes location parameters such as city names or postal codes. It employs a caching mechanism to reduce API calls for frequently requested locations, ensuring faster response times and minimizing latency. The integration with AccuWeather ensures that the data is accurate and up-to-date, leveraging their robust data infrastructure.
Unique: Utilizes a caching layer to optimize API calls, reducing latency for frequently accessed weather data compared to direct API calls.
vs alternatives: More efficient than direct API calls to AccuWeather due to built-in caching, which speeds up response times for repeated requests.
This capability allows users to retrieve weather forecasts for specified locations by querying the AccuWeather API with a structured request that includes the location identifier. The server processes the response and formats it into a user-friendly output, providing detailed forecasts for various time frames (daily, hourly). The implementation leverages asynchronous programming to handle multiple forecast requests simultaneously, improving performance and user experience.

Zapier MCP Capabilities
Each user is provisioned a unique MCP endpoint URL that serves as a secure access point for their integrations. This architecture allows for individualized authentication and action visibility, ensuring that agents only interact with the services they are permitted to use. The dedicated endpoint simplifies the process of managing multiple app connections and permissions.

Zapier MCP is a hosted server that connects AI agents to over 9,000 apps and 30,000 actions, enabling seamless automation across various SaaS platforms without the need for individual API integrations. It simplifies the process of building automation workflows by providing a dedicated endpoint for each user, ensuring secure and efficient access to a vast array of integrations.
